Hurricane Touchdown - Plot
After the older DigiDestined are abducted by the mysterious Kokomon, the next generation of kids team up with American DigiDestined Willis to rescue them - only to discover that their enigmatic enemy has an unexpected connection to their new friend!

Hurricane Touchdown - FAQs
What is Hurricane Touchdown about?
Hurricane Touchdown follows the new generation of DigiDestined as they join forces with Willis, an American Digimon trainer, after the original older DigiDestined are mysteriously kidnapped by a creature called Kokomon. The story unravels a surprising personal connection between Kokomon and Willis that drives the emotional heart of the film.
Who is Willis and what is his connection to Kokomon?
Willis is an American DigiDestined whose partner Digimon, Terriermon, was once bonded with Kokomon — they were originally twin Digimon. Kokomon became corrupted by a mysterious virus, causing it to regress and act erratically. The film's emotional core revolves around Willis's heartbreak over losing his childhood partner to this corruption.
Is Hurricane Touchdown connected to the Digimon Adventure 02 series?
Yes, Hurricane Touchdown is a theatrical film set within the Digimon Adventure 02 continuity, featuring the second-generation DigiDestined alongside characters from the original series. However, it functions as a standalone story, so viewers familiar with the TV series will enjoy it most, though newcomers can still follow the adventure.
When was Hurricane Touchdown released?
Hurricane Touchdown premiered in Japan on July 8, 2000, as part of a double-feature theatrical release. It arrived in the United States on October 6, 2000, where it received a G rating, making it suitable for all audiences.
